Resident Fire Safety Officer


Your New Company You willbe joining a large, well‑established London housing association known forprioritising resident safety, regulatory compliance, and strong operationalstandards. The organisation is committed to ensuring homes are safe, secure,and well‑managed, and you'll be part of a team dedicated todelivering high‑quality safety services across a varied housingportfolio. Your New Role As the Resident Safety Support Officer, you willsupport the wider Resident Safety team in delivering essential fire safety andbuilding safety functions. You will assist with compliance activities, helpcoordinate fire risk assessment actions, and play an important role inmaintaining accurate safety information for residents and internal teams.
